Transaction 1a5bbec015e193d1f1229f35b1c9fb05a16406628ed950fdde98e0e5f15f1722
2 Input
2 Outputs
- 1a5bbec015e193d1f1229f35b1c9fb05a16406628ed950fdde98e0e5f15f1722:0
- 1a5bbec015e193d1f1229f35b1c9fb05a16406628ed950fdde98e0e5f15f1722:1
value 152243
address 1Cx8rfYx3rhuNyFa42hEJC56SyK11dyMxB
value 17314140
address 3Dw4d8XRpW8wbgwijPdoEyxSJqqnAsCjPH